How they compare

Nicaragua currently reports 1.3 kt against 1.01 kt in Kazakhstan, a difference of 0.29 kt.

That makes Nicaragua's figure about 1.3 times Kazakhstan's.

Across all 32 years both countries report, Nicaragua has been ahead every year.

Kazakhstan ranks 96th and Nicaragua ranks 95th of 221 countries.

Nicaragua has averaged higher in every one of the 4 decades both report.

Head to head by decade

Decade Kazakhstan Nicaragua Difference Ahead
1990s 1.07 kt 1.92 kt 0.8513 kt Nicaragua
2000s 1.32 kt 1.67 kt 0.3445 kt Nicaragua
2010s 1.29 kt 1.5 kt 0.2093 kt Nicaragua
2020s 1.01 kt 1.3 kt 0.2915 kt Nicaragua

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
